Is The Orchard Safe?

Yes — this neighborhood is very safe. The Orchard in Mooresville, NC has a safety grade of A. The overall crime index is 65, which is 35% below the national average of 100.

Compared to the Mooresville average (crime index 92), The Orchard is 27% lower in overall crime.

Looking at specific crime types, burglary is the most elevated concern (index: 157, 57% above average), while robbery is the lowest risk (index: 43). Property crime is more prevalent than violent crime here, consistent with broader national patterns.
